What Is Sustainable Construction?
Sustainable construction focuses on creating buildings and infrastructure that use resources efficiently while delivering long-term performance.
It considers factors such as:
- Material efficiency
- Energy consumption
- Resource conservation
- Construction waste
- Durability
- Building lifespan
- Responsible material management
A durable structure can also contribute to sustainability by reducing the frequency of major repairs and replacement over its service life.

Durability Is Part of Sustainability
A building designed to perform for a long service life can provide significant value over time.
Durable construction depends on several factors, including:
- Quality materials
- Suitable structural design
- Appropriate concrete mix
- Effective compaction
- Proper curing
- Good workmanship
- Regular maintenance
When these elements work together, structures can achieve the performance expected from them over their intended service life.
Reducing Construction Waste
Sustainable construction also involves better material management.
Accurate estimation, protected storage, and careful handling can help reduce unnecessary material losses.
Cement should be stored in dry, moisture-protected conditions, while concrete quantities should be planned according to project requirements.
Better planning helps construction teams use resources more efficiently.
